Getting to know Irma Mendez

Hello, my name is Irma Mendez, and I am bilingual in English and Spanish. I am a Licensed Professional Counselor in the state of Texas with over six years of experience providing counseling to clients in need. I earned my Master's in Counseling from the University of Phoenix. Since then, I have worked in many different clinical settings. I am a passionate and empathetic therapist with strong counseling abilities and a deep understanding of interpersonal and familial relationships. I have experience guiding clients through modalities including, but not limited to, Mindfulness,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, and Trauma-Focused Therapy. Through clinical experience, compassion, and empathy, I support and assist those willing to make positive changes in their lives. I pride myself on providing a safe and supportive space where we can work side by side to overcome traumas and barriers. I specialize in addressing depression, anxiety, and family issues. I am fully committed to listening and offering my best professional practices to help you. I am friendly and non-judgmental, and you can count on my empathetic, person-centered approach in every conversation we share. Thank you for taking the first step and allowing me to be part of this very important journey and recovery. I look forward to meeting you!
